Nate Cole created AMBARI-15636:
----------------------------------
Summary: Use a new concept called a Version Definition File (VDF)
to support installation
Key: AMBARI-15636
URL: https://issues.apache.org/jira/browse/AMBARI-15636
Project: Ambari
Issue Type: Epic
Components: ambari-server
Reporter: Nate Cole
Assignee: Nate Cole
Priority: Critical
Fix For: 2.4.0
Use a new concept to install and add repositories: The Version Definition File
(VDF). The VDF is used to explicitly state what is available in a
release/repository.
It is desirable to know exactly what is being installed using Ambari. The
amount of repository management systems (yum/rpm, zypper/rpm, apt-get etc) make
it infeasible to allow Ambari to know what is in them. It is up to
distributions to provide information regarding a release in a friendly manner.
VDF processing includes defining the release, versions that are available.
This file is to be written in XML and validated using XSD.
--
This message was sent by Atlassian JIRA
(v6.3.4#6332)